The Story of Kyndl
This name sounds like warmth and connection, a gentle spark that feels like it was meant to ignite for your daughter.
Kyndl is a modern, invented English name, first recorded in 1994. It is likely a variation of 'Kindle' or 'Kindred,' evoking feelings of warmth, creativity, and close bonds.
